Get to Know the Entity Framework - Julie Lerman, MVP
|
|
Tuesday, December 16, 2008 at 7:00 PM
|
|
The ADO.NET Entity Framework provides .NET developers with a new means of writing Data Access code using a customizable data model to query and update your data. This introductory session will give you an understanding of what the Entity Framework is all about. You will learn how to build a basic Entity Data Model and inspect it's most important parts and learn basics of querying with Entity SQL and LINQ to Entities. You will also learn how to easily access its highest level of abstraction in common data binding in a variety of application scenarios . Lastly the session will tempt you with the potential of building and using highly customized models as well as what lays beneath the surface of the Entity Framework APIs.
Julie Lerman is an independent consultant and .NET Mentor who has been designing and writing software applications for more than 20 years and is the author of O’Reilly’s Programming Entity Framework . Julie is well known in the .NET community as a Microsoft MVP, ASPInsider and INETA Speaker. She is a prolific blogger, a frequent presenter at technical conferences around the world and writes articles for many well-known technical publications. Julie lives in Vermont where she runs the Vermont.NET User Group, is a board member of the Vermont Software Developers Alliance and a member of the Champlain College Software Engineering Advisory Board.
